"lyrics": "Lord, with glowing heart I'd praise thee\nFor the bliss thy love bestows,\nFor the pard'ning grace that saves me,\nAnd the peace that from it flows;\nHelp, O God, my weak endeavor;\nThis dull soul to rapture raise;\nThou must light the flame, or never\nCan my love be warmed to praise.\n\nPraise, my soul, the God that sought thee,\nWretched wand'rer far astray;\nFound thee lost, and kindly brought thee\nFrom the paths of death away;\nPraise, with love's devoutest feeling,\nHim who saw thy guilt-born fear,\nAnd, the light of hope revealing,\nBade the blood-stained cross appear.\n\nPraise thy Saviour God that drew thee\nTo that cross, new life to give,\nHeld a blood-sealed pardon to thee,\nBade thee look to him and live;\nPraise the grace whose threats alarmed thee,\nRoused thee from thy fatal ease,\nPraise the grace whose promise warmed thee,\nPraise the grace that whispered peace.\n\nLord, this bosom's ardent feeling\nVainly would my lips express;\nLow before thy footstool kneeling,\nDeign thy suppliant's prayer to bless:\nLet thy love, my soul's chief treasure,\nLove's pure flame within me raise,\nAnd, since words can never measure,\nLet my life show forth thy praise.",
